Gluten Free Strawberry Cheesecake Pancakes Recipe

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Cuisine Gluten Free
Servings 5
Calories 221 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1/4 cup Gluten Free Oat Flour See notes
  • 1 tablespoon Granulated Sugar
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ons Baking Powder
  • 2 large Egg
  • 1/2 cup Full Fat Cottage Cheese
  • 3 tablespoons Plain Greek Yogurt
  • 1 tablespoon Canola Oil Or melted coconut oil
  • 1 1/4 teaspoons Pure Vanilla Extract
  • 4 ounces Cream Cheese
  • 3/4 cup Plain Greek Yogurt
  • 1/3 cup Powdered S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Pure Vanilla Extract
  • 1/2-2/3 cup Chopped Strawberries

Instructions
 

  • Use an immersion blender to blend all the pancake ingredients together. There should be no lumps of cottage cheese remaining. You can also use a food processor or blender.
  • Pour 1/4 cup of the batter into a medium pan and cook at medium heat for about 2-3 minutes or until bubbly. Flip and cook for another minute or until browned on the bottom. Set aside to cool partially while preparing the filling.
  • Beat together all the filling ingredients, except the strawberries, until well combined. Spoon 1/4 cup of filling into the center of each pancake. Top with some chopped strawberries.
  • Roll up and garnish with additional strawberries and powdered sugar immediately before serving, if desired.

Notes

  • If you need these to be gluten-free, make sure all your ingredients are certified gluten-free.
  • To make oat flour, blend 1/4 cup rolled or quick oats in a coffee grinder until flour-like.
